Anybody hear about this? It could be a pretty big DSiWare release.

http://www.wiiware-world.com/news/2009/03/phantasy_star_zero_mini_coming_to_dsiware

I am curious to see how and if it will interface with the forthcoming DS retail game. I'm thinking character transfers or this could be the multiplayer aspect of the main DS game.

Quote
It will support four-player wireless co-op and a visual chat feature, and is going to sell for a paltry 200 Nintendo Points.

I am curious to see how and if it will interface with the forthcoming DS retail game.
Apparently, it doesn't. You play as a pre-existing character through a mission. It's basically a demo albeit a pretty loaded demo considering it's only $2 and Sega somehow included online multiplayer. Not a bad deal, though I'm curious why this was released in Japan considering the full game is already available there. If it does come stateside, I'll probably just wait for the full game. In fact, the more I read about PS0, the more excited I get. It's basically a far improved version of Phantasy Star Online.
